Our Practical Continuity and Coverage Preliminary Exercise



A few problems occurred whilst viewing our imported video. We noticed that whilst filming, we forgot to focus the camera which made certain shots of the film fuzzy. We also noticed that during 0.10 the camera moves slightly due to the actors being cut of the film, this would be avoided for the real filming as we would select location of the camera more sufficiently. Another problem was that during 0.20- 0.22 we aimed the camera into daylight through a window, causing the shot to be extremely bright to the viewers.

However, we stuck to the 180 degree and the 30 degree rules, which made the shots look slightly more professional than if we used any degree to capture the shots. We stuck to all the shots on the lego sheet, so we followed the task properly.
